Browser code execution via stored Plant Name payload
Published Dec 13, 2025 · Updated Dec 13, 2025
Stored XSS in Growatt ShineLan-X 3.6.0.0 through 3.6.0.2 allows remote authenticated users to execute JavaScript in users' browsers. The Plant Name handler stores HTML supplied by a direct POST and renders it without neutralization on the plant management page. Low-privilege access is required to plant the payload, and execution occurs when a legitimate user loads the affected page.
